Output fa21d779034fceec7295c6198988a5b7ac6130230d437d69f3dd717a928a62af: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1758d289d533e92d41d546d97dd47d2558a20575 OP_EQUAL
address
33pTsSnsYVLC8PNyVvSezRqhvdtiSzMjtu
transaction
fa21d779034fceec7295c6198988a5b7ac6130230d437d69f3dd717a928a62af